What the study found
Southern hairy-nosed wombats showed similar overall response patterns in both study locations, but wombats from dingo-exposed areas were significantly more likely to investigate scent cues in general. Both groups were more likely to investigate dingo scent than rabbit scent.
Why the authors say this matters
The authors conclude that investigating novel scent cues is the first step in assessing whether a threat is present and whether a behavioral response is needed. The study suggests this provides foundational insight into experience-based predator responses in southern hairy-nosed wombats and helps improve understanding of prey naivety.
What the researchers tested
The researchers studied southern hairy-nosed wombats in areas that had been exposed to dingoes for over 80 years and in areas where dingoes were absent. Camera traps were placed at wombat burrows and paired with one of three olfactory treatments: dingo faeces, rabbit faeces, or no scent, and wombat behaviors were recorded and analyzed with statistical models.
What worked and what didn't
Dingo scent was investigated more often than rabbit scent in both locations. Dingo-exposed wombats were significantly more likely to investigate scent overall than dingo-absent wombats, but the abstract does not report a direct anti-predator behavioral response beyond scent investigation.
What to keep in mind
The abstract does not describe detailed limitations, sample sizes, or how strongly the findings can be generalized beyond the study locations. The reported behavior is investigation of scent cues, not a direct measure of escape or defensive response.
Key points
- Southern hairy-nosed wombats in both locations investigated dingo scent more than rabbit scent.
- Wombats from dingo-exposed areas were more likely to investigate scent overall than those from dingo-absent areas.
- The study used camera traps at burrows and three scent treatments: dingo faeces, rabbit faeces, and no scent.
- The authors describe scent investigation as an initial step in assessing potential threat.
- The abstract presents foundational insight into experience-based predator responses in this species.
